What is Work Sampling?
Introduction
Work Sampling is an industrial engineering technique developed by L.H.C. Tippett in the 1930s. It lets you determine how working time is distributed without having to continuously time each activity.
๐ก Plain Definition
"Observe what workers are doing at random moments to estimate what share of the time they spend on each activity."
Why use Work Sampling?
Unlike traditional time study (stopwatch-based timing), Work Sampling has several advantages:
โ Advantages
- โข Less intrusive: workers behave more naturally
- โข Multiple observers: several workers can be observed at once
- โข More economical: less analyst time required
- โข Unbiased: random instants give representative data
- โข Statistically valid: results carry a confidence interval
๐ Use Cases
- โข Measure productivity: % of productive time
- โข Identify delays: root causes of lost time
- โข Justify headcount: data to hire or reassign staff
- โข Improve processes: detect bottlenecks
- โข Calculate costs: cost of each task
Practical Example
Imagine you observe a machine operator 100 times over a week, at completely random moments. The results could be:
| Activity | Category | Observations | % |
|---|---|---|---|
| Operating machine | Productive | 45 | 45% |
| Loading material | Productive | 20 | 20% |
| Waiting for material | Delay | 18 | 18% |
| Maintenance | Productive | 10 | 10% |
| Conversing | Non-productive | 7 | 7% |
| TOTAL | 100 | 100% | |
Interpretation: the operator is productive 75% of the time (45% + 20% + 10%). They lose 18% waiting for material (logistics improvement opportunity) and 7% in non-productive time.
Statistical Foundation
The validity of sampling rests on probability theory. The more observations you take, the more precise the result.
Sample size formula
n = Zยฒ ร p ร (1 โ p) / Eยฒ
Where: Z = confidence level, p = proportion, E = max error
